Steel cladding installation involves attaching durable metal panels to the exterior surfaces of a building. This service typically includes preparing the existing structure, measuring and cutting panels to fit, and securely fastening them to ensure a weather-resistant and long-lasting finish. The process may also involve sealing joints and edges to prevent water infiltration and enhance the overall appearance of the property. Skilled contractors use high-quality materials and precise techniques to ensure the cladding not only looks attractive but also provides effective protection against the elements.
This type of installation helps address common issues such as water leaks, rust, and deterioration of older exterior surfaces. Over time, buildings in Southfield, MI, may experience damage from moisture, temperature fluctuations, or general wear and tear. Steel cladding serves as a barrier that shields the underlying structure from these problems, reducing the risk of mold, rot, or structural weakening. It also offers an aesthetic upgrade, giving properties a modern, clean appearance while increasing their resistance to corrosion and pests.

The overview below groups typical Steel Cladding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Southfield,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or steel cladding repairs or patchwork in Southfield, MI us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and material type.
Partial Cladding Replacement - Replacing sections of steel cladding can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 for most projects. Larger, more complex partial replacements tend to approach the higher end of this range, especially with custom materials or difficult access.
Full Cladding Replacement - Complete installation or replacement of steel cladding generally costs from $4,000 to $8,000. Many full projects in the area fall into this range, with larger or more intricate buildings reaching higher costs.
Large-Scale or Custom Projects - Extensive or specialized steel cladding installations can exceed $10,000, with some high-end or complex projects reaching $15,000+ in Southfield, MI.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for larger commercial or custom designs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is steel cladding installation? Steel cladding installation involves attaching metal panels to the exterior of a building to provide durable, weather-resistant coverage and enhance its appearance.
How do local contractors handle steel cladding installation? Local contractors typically assess the building structure, prepare the surface, and securely attach steel panels using specialized tools and techniques to ensure proper fit and durability.
What types of steel cladding are available for installation? There are various options including corrugated steel, standing seam panels, and insulated steel panels, each suited to different aesthetic and functional needs.
Can steel cladding installation be customized to match building styles? Yes, local service providers can often customize steel cladding choices in terms of color, finish, and panel design to complement the building’s architecture.
What should be considered before choosing steel cladding installation? It’s important to evaluate the building’s structural requirements, desired appearance, and durability needs when planning for steel cladding installation with local contractors.
